Newspaper Companies

Newspaper companies receive their deliveries on pallets and typically have a large amount of them to dispose of. Contact a newspaper in your area whether you can obtain pallets for free. You can usually find clean, stain-free wooden pallets for your project. If you don't live near the newspaper industry, you can look around at construction sites or asking the builders to help you find pallets.

You can also find cheap or free wood pallets by visiting the classified ads section on websites like 1001Pallets. These ads are put up by small and individual businesses who are looking to get rid of their pallets. Make sure to check back frequently and jump on any new posts. These pallets are usually quickly filled and you'll need to be quick when you come across them.

Another place to look for pallets is in pet supply stores. These stores often get their products (grains, pet food and more.) pallets made of wood are frequently used by these stores to transport their products (grains, pet food, etc.). Since these are dry products the pallets will be in good condition and in excellent condition. You can request them for free, purchase used pallets or buy them for pennies.

Wood pallets are also utilized by hardware and furniture stores. They are used to transport dry, lightweight items, and therefore the pallets are clean and in great condition. Pallet recyclers

Pallets can be made of various materials and are used for transporting items. They are usually reused, but some end in landfills and require to be recycled. The best starting point is searching for a recycler of pallets in your neighborhood. A majority of these companies purchase used pallets, and some even offer free delivery. In addition, they will also sell used pallets. Pallet recyclers can be found by searching online for them.

Another method to reuse pallets is to reuse them. You can repurpose them for many different projects, such as furniture or crafts, as well as furniture items for your home. You must exercise caution when working with old pallets, however, as they could contain splinters, nails or even insects. Always work in a well-ventilated location when painting or sawing pallet wood.

Many people also use pallets for firewood, a source of inexpensive and simple fuel for their homes. It may sound wasteful, but it is better than throwing away pieces of wood that have gone rotten or broken. This will save the trees from being cut down for nothing.

If you're unable to sell your pallets you can donate them locally to churches, schools or community centers. These institutions could be able reuse them for crafts or storage for donated items.
